How Earthshaker and Treant Protector perform as teammates in Dota 2 7.41e, from ranked matches.
In Dota 2 7.41e, Earthshaker and Treant Protector win 50.99% of ranked matches when playing on the same team, over 6,125 matches.
Layering control with these two heroes seems powerful, but their kits can have some awkward overlap. Treant Protector’s Overgrowth is a great setup for Earthshaker's Echo Slam, holding everyone still for the follow-up. The issue is that Overgrowth roots enemies in place, so if they're already spread out, it doesn't help group them for a bigger slam. You get the lockdown, but you might not get the massive damage you want. Fissure can block enemies in for Overgrowth, but both heroes are essentially providing long-duration control, which can be redundant if your team lacks the damage to capitalize on it.
The game plan for this duo is straightforward: wait for Earthshaker to get his Blink Dagger, then find a fight to land the ultimate combo. When it works, it can win a mid-game teamfight decisively. The problem is that it's often a one-trick plan. If enemies build Black King Bars, have saves, or simply position well to avoid getting caught together, both heroes can feel underwhelming. After their initial spells are used, Earthshaker and Treant Protector are just two melee heroes who can be kited, and the team is left waiting for long cooldowns to try again.
How this pairing performs across skill brackets — the duo's team win rate in recent ranked matches, split by average match rank. Ranks with too few recent matches are omitted. These rows use the last 30 days of quality-filtered ranked matches, all patches in that span combined — a wider window than the patch-scoped count above, so the per-rank match totals can exceed it.
| Rank | Team win rate | Matches |
|---|---|---|
| Herald & Guardian | 52.04% | 269 |
| Crusader & Archon | 48.20% | 776 |
| Legend & Ancient | 51.93% | 753 |
| Divine & Immortal | 56.50% | 515 |
This duo's team win rate in each recent balance patch — whether the pairing is trending up or down. Patches without enough matches are omitted.
| Patch | Team win rate | Change | Matches |
|---|---|---|---|
| 7.41e | 50.99% | ▲ +0.8pp | 6,125 |
| 7.41d | 50.17% | ▲ +0.8pp | 59,097 |
| 7.41c | 49.38% | ▲ +1.7pp | 18,104 |
| 7.41b | 47.73% | — | 19,554 |
